Stay near popular Los Altos attractions

A wooden house with a porch, surrounded by lush greenery and a wooden archway.

Los Altos History Museum

8.8/10 (5 reviews)
This charming museum chronicles the Santa Clara Valley's transformation from agricultural paradise to Silicon Valley. Explore the historic 1905 J. Gilbert Smith House for an authentic glimpse into early farmhouse living.

A dirt path winding through a rocky landscape with sparse vegetation and towering mountains.

San Andreas Fault Trail

7.6/10 (5 reviews)
Walk along the San Andreas Fault Trail to see the famous tectonic boundary up close. The 1.6-mile loop features interpretive signs explaining the geological forces that shape California's landscape.

Los Altos Farmer's Market

8.6/10 (10 reviews)
This seasonal downtown market showcases the Bay Area's agricultural bounty with farm-fresh produce and artisanal foods. Stroll through vendor stalls Thursday afternoons, sampling local specialties while live music plays.

Bus Barn Stage Company

7.4/10 (3 reviews)
This intimate theater delivers professional productions celebrating American art in a cozy 100-seat venue. Every seat offers an excellent view of thought-provoking plays and musicals in this cultural community hub.
